集群角色 ZooKeeper中包含Leader、Follower和Observer三个角色 Leader:负责进行投票的发起和决议,更新系统状态 Follower:用于接受客户端请求并向客户端返回结果,在选主过程中参与投…
分类:ZooKeeper
兰州新区金城维也纳酒店
一、简介 兰州金城维也纳酒店2019年5月中旬开业,位于兰州新区三维财富中心8号楼兰州新区繁华地段,附近有超市、商城、娱乐场所,毗邻兰州新区中川机场,入住即可享受免费接送机服务、免费停车服务及免费早餐等多项免费服…
ZooKeeper的会话分桶策略
分桶策略: ZooKeeper的会话管理主要是由SessionTracker负责的,其采用了一种特殊的会话管理方式,称其为“分桶策略”。所谓分桶策略,是将超时时间相近的会议放到同一个桶中来进行管理,以减少管理的复杂度。在…
ZooKeeper 源码分析 集群各个成员及相关概念 (基于3.4.6)
1. Leader Leader 在集群中主要完成: 1. 集群中的所有事务 Request 都将通过 Leader 来进行处理, 而leader 将 Request 发送给所有 leader&follower …
zookeeper源码分析之集群模式服务端(上)
最近较忙,在做服务网格的一些东西,很久没有更新文章了,其实一直惦记着这个事,这次接着之前的话题,把zookeeper的东西补完。 整体来说ZK集群模式运行时分为两个阶段,一个是选举,一个是处理请求。 本来是要一起写的,但…
Zookeeper集群安装(开启kerberos)
安装规划 zookeeper集群模式,安装到如下三台机器 10.43.159.237 zdh-237 10.43.159.238 zdh-238 10.43.159.239 zdh-239 Kerberos服务器 10.…
Zookeeper的用途,选举的原理是什么?
zk的用途:1.命名服务 2.配置管理 3.集群管理 4.分布式锁 5.队列管理 1.ZooKeeper是什么? 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的…
Kafka & ZooKeeper
refer to: https://dtflaneur.wordpress.com/2015/10/05/installing-kafka-on-mac-osx/ 安装 Run the cmd on terminal: …
JAVA编程访问Zookeeper
1、依赖类库 在JAVA程序中调用Zookeeper时,首先需要引入Zookeeper类库: zookeeper-3.4.9.jar 由于Zookeeper使用了SLF4J来做Log4J的日志,因此还需要引入: …
Hbase java 客户端 DNS反向解析
前言 在Ubuntu上搭建Hbase集群后,用hbase shell命令可以正常访问集群;但是,在本地用java客户端连接Hbase集群时,连接不上hbase数据库,java客户端非常简单,所以可以排除是代码的问题。基本…
ZooKeeper + Curator 实现分布式锁
在 JDK 的 java.util.concurrent.locks 中, 为我们提供了可重入锁, 读写锁, 及超时获取锁的方法. 为我们提供了完好的支持, 但是在分布式系统中, 当多个应用需要共同操作某一个资源时. 我…
Zookeeper-介绍
zookeeper是什么? zookeeper是一个开源的,高性能,高可靠,严格顺序性的分布式协调服务,由yahoo创建,是google chubby的开源实现。 zookeeper的目标是封装复杂易错的分布式一致性服务…